Bollocks?

Ilustrated book based on the transcripts from a family friend who claims to be able to converse with spirits.

The title of the book is a satirical comment on the ambiguity and perceived severity of the experiences mentioned in the book, parodied as a King James’ Bible.

This biblical format is reflected in the use of print materials and in it’s binding which includes leather cover, gilt-edging and ribbon spacer. The content includes specific themes informed by the conversations with the dead, including Evil & Exorcism, Family and Marmite.

Created using hand drawn illustrations and Adobe Photoshop.
